
Recursive vulnerability scanner for Log4j CVEs in archives and Docker images. Detects JndiLookup.class and vulnerable versions via SHA256 hashes, with optional patching to remove the exploit class.
This scanner will recursively scan paths including archives for vulnerable log4j versions and org/apache/logging/log4j/core/lookup/JndiLookup.class files.
Currently the allow list defines non exploitable versions, in this case log4j-core 2.17.0 and 2.12.3.

Using the tool you can now also scan containers:
$ ./divd-2021-00038--log4j-scanner scan-image logstash:7.16.1
or local images:
$ ./divd-2021-00038--log4j-scanner scan-image --local {sha256|pattern}
$ ./divd-2021-00038--log4j-scanner scan-image --local log4shell:latest
$ ./divd-2021-00038--log4j-scanner scan-image --local 4949add9e671
# scan all local images
$ ./divd-2021-00038--log4j-scanner scan-image --local
You can also patch the image:
$ docker save log4shell > ./log4shell-image.tar
$ ./divd-2021-00038--log4j-scanner ./log4shell-image.tar
$ ./divd-2021-00038--log4j-scanner patch ./log4shell-image.tar
$ cat ./log4shell-image.tar.patch | docker load

We've added preleminary support for recursively patching files. This is very experimental, be careful with this feature. Currently patching only works with the archive (jar / tar ) file. The patch will create a new `.patch`` file that needs to replace the original file. This is on purpose a manual process, as it needs to be timed with restarting services. Make sure you'll create a backup of the original file before replacing it. After patching you can scan again to make sure you didn't miss any files. Currently plain .class files in folders won't be patched, as they can be removed safe manually.
The .patch file will be exactly the same as the original file, without JndiLookup.class. This should be sufficient to mitigate this issue, while waiting for upgrades. Make sure to make backups and test thoroughly.
Patch will refuse to run on folders, as a precaution. Just point patch to the vulnerable archive.
